Output 5893b56e1766aece058e1f1273a28f2cea8e1d28311add325e68961f1f40594d:1

value
24963595
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6aa68249c5d8666f8d12f538b673a65e11afa6b7 OP_EQUALVERIFY OP_CHECKSIG
address
1Aiv6aWxkyFw1jeh2xze9oPq9pcnkbDkhY
transaction
5893b56e1766aece058e1f1273a28f2cea8e1d28311add325e68961f1f40594d
spent
true